HVAC operators live on triage and timing. The summer-week emergencies pay the year. Get those wrong — long hold times, missed callbacks, slow dispatch — and the customer hires the next number Google shows. The shops winning this market run lean operations with sharp triage on inbound, predictable maintenance contracts that smooth the seasonal swings, and dispatch tooling that doesn't make their CSR's life miserable when the temperature hits triple digits.

Emergency triage IVR + dispatch escalation
Inbound calls hit a structured short-form intake. Score urgency (no AC + outside temp >95? top priority). Real emergencies escalate to dispatcher's mobile; routine routes to next-day queue.

Maintenance contract auto-scheduler
Customers on a maintenance plan get auto-scheduled for spring/fall tune-ups with confirmation SMS. Reduces churn and keeps techs busy in shoulder season.

Quote-to-schedule shortener
Approved quote in ServiceTitan/Housecall Pro triggers SMS to customer with available slots. Customer self-schedules. Office stops playing phone tag.

Common questions from hvac owners
- Will you replace ServiceTitan?
- Almost never. ServiceTitan handles the core dispatch and accounting integration well. We build around it — the intake layer in front, the customer comms layer beside, the analytics layer above.
- Can you help with maintenance plan retention?
- Yes. Auto-scheduling tune-ups + clear customer comms about what's covered (and the savings vs ad-hoc) is one of the highest-ROI builds we do for HVAC operators.
- What's the seasonal timing for engagement?
- Best time is Sept-March (slow season) so the build is in place before summer peak. Coming to us in July is workable for quick wins but the bigger work needs runway.
- Will this work for HVAC + plumbing combo shops?
- Yes — both trades share the same operational patterns and ServiceTitan handles them together. The intake flow gets a small branching for trade type, but everything else generalizes.
